Are Enzymes are proteins.?

Most enzymes are proteins, yes. However, the statement (used some number of years ago) that all enzymes are proteins is false. There are a few (but important) exceptions to that generalization.

Are enzymes are fats?

No, most enzymes are proteins, some of which are "decorated" with sugars. A few enzymes are composed of RNA.
